Music


The Nazca had only one known musical instrument called the pan flute. The pan flute is an instrument used all over the world and has a rich history. It usually consists of ten or more wooden pipes of different sizes. To play it you simply blow into the various pipes much life a flute. Each pipe makes a different sound. There are many different types of pipes but the one closest to what the Nazca might have used is called a Zampona. The Zampona is an instrument made by the Inca (after the Nazca). It is not known what the Nazca version of the pan flute looked like it is probably a lot like the Zampona.
